The use of aluminum channel profiles has become increasingly popular in industries such as construction, automotive, aerospace, and marine. In the construction industry, these profiles are often used in the fabrication of building frames, doors, windows, and curtain walls. The lightweight nature of aluminum makes it a preferred choice for construction projects, as it reduces the overall weight of the structure without compromising on strength.
In the automotive industry, aluminum channel profiles are utilized in the manufacturing of car body frames, chassis components, and interior trim. These profiles offer excellent corrosion resistance, which helps to increase the longevity of the vehicle. Additionally, the lightweight properties of aluminum help to improve fuel efficiency and reduce emissions, making it an environmentally friendly choice for automotive manufacturers.
The aerospace industry also heavily relies on aluminum channel profiles for the construction of aircraft structures, such as wings, fuselage, and tail sections. The high strength-to-weight ratio of aluminum makes it an ideal material for aircraft components, as it helps to reduce fuel consumption and improve overall performance. Furthermore, the corrosion resistance of aluminum ensures the longevity and durability of aircraft structures, even in harsh environmental conditions.
In the marine industry, aluminum channel profiles are used in the fabrication of boat hulls, masts, and other structural components. Aluminum's resistance to corrosion makes it a preferred choice for marine applications, as it can withstand exposure to saltwater and other harsh elements. The lightweight properties of aluminum also help to improve the speed and efficiency of boats, making it a popular choice among boat builders.

Exploring the Different Shapes and Sizes of Aluminum Channel Profiles
Aluminum channel profiles are a versatile building material that come in a wide variety of shapes and sizes to suit a range of applications. From construction to automotive to aerospace industries, aluminum channel profiles are used in many different ways due to their durability, lightweight nature, and resistance to corrosion.
One of the most common shapes of aluminum channel profiles is the C-channel, which is named for its distinctive shape that resembles the letter "C". This shape is widely used in construction for framing, as well as in automotive applications for structural support. The C-channel is popular due to its versatility and ease of use in a variety of projects.
Another common shape of aluminum channel profiles is the U-channel, which is named for its shape that resembles the letter "U". This shape is often used in applications where added strength and rigidity are required, such as in shelving and support beams. The U-channel is also popular in the aerospace industry for its high strength-to-weight ratio.
In addition to the C-channel and U-channel, aluminum channel profiles come in a variety of other shapes and sizes, such as T-channels, H-channels, and Z-channels. These shapes offer unique properties and characteristics that make them suitable for different applications. For example, T-channels are often used in applications where two perpendicular surfaces need to be joined, while H-channels are used for added strength and rigidity in structural applications.
When choosing the right aluminum channel profile for a specific project, it is important to consider factors such as the required strength, weight, and resistance to corrosion. Aluminum channel profiles are available in a range of alloys, each with its own unique properties that make it suitable for specific applications. For example, 6061 aluminum is commonly used in structural applications due to its high strength and corrosion resistance, while 3003 aluminum is often used in marine applications for its resistance to saltwater corrosion.
